iT邦幫忙

2022 iThome 鐵人賽

DAY 28
0
IT管理

第一次使用Jira就上手系列 第 28

[Day28]Apps外掛之Slack-第一次使用Jira就上手

  • 分享至 

  • xImage
  •  

Slack 是適合用於工作的通訊軟體,讓人員取得需要的資訊,還能與第三方服務做連結接收通知,今天要來教你如何將連接Jira與Slack,以便你可以直接從Slack查看所有在Jira上面的更新訊息。
這章節你將學會

  • Jira與Slack連結
  • 在Slack獲取通知
  • Slack中常用的指令

Jira與Slack連結

點擊上方Apps → 選擇「Explore more apps」選項
在搜尋框輸入「Jira Cloud for S」,點擊第一個「Jira Cloud for Slack (Official)」,進入詳細頁面
https://ithelp.ithome.com.tw/upload/images/20221011/20112053zgAGZBwo6o.png
點擊「Get app」按鈕 → 可以先登入你的Slack帳號後,再點擊「Learn more」按鈕
https://ithelp.ithome.com.tw/upload/images/20221011/2011205385Yij0rGzd.png
https://ithelp.ithome.com.tw/upload/images/20221011/20112053KBlr6fvi3I.png
會出現授權畫面,點擊「允許」按鈕
https://ithelp.ithome.com.tw/upload/images/20221011/201120539eLZrExiDP.png
就成功授權啦~
https://ithelp.ithome.com.tw/upload/images/20221011/20112053ty3KEcMe6c.png
接著會按照步驟輸入Slack頻道資訊,完成步驟後會進入到聊天畫面
https://ithelp.ithome.com.tw/upload/images/20221011/20112053RlfTYX47Nv.png
https://ithelp.ithome.com.tw/upload/images/20221011/2011205388ldo4pEsf.png
https://ithelp.ithome.com.tw/upload/images/20221011/201120535jqFlx5NnH.png
https://ithelp.ithome.com.tw/upload/images/20221011/20112053jMTT2sdo5P.png
設置完成後,你可以用以下的內容:

  • Slack中的個人通知
  • Jira建立的Project連接到 Slack
  • 問題預覽
  • 從Slack創建問題
  • 與Slack 中的問題進行交互

在Slack獲取通知

將Jira與Slack做連結後,你可以在Slack中接收通知訊息。
在任何公用或私人頻道中加入「@Jira」,Jira就會添加到你的頻道中
https://ithelp.ithome.com.tw/upload/images/20221011/201120534HVlwjLy1G.png
點擊「Connect a Project」按鈕來連結你要接收通知的專案
https://ithelp.ithome.com.tw/upload/images/20221011/201120537h0Q0mBUBC.png
選擇你要連結的專案,這邊選擇「TestKan(TS)」
https://ithelp.ithome.com.tw/upload/images/20221011/20112053ZRdssrdrQg.png
點擊「Manage」按鈕,進入到Jira頁面,可以管理你想接收到通知的細項,完成後點擊「Save change」按鈕
https://ithelp.ithome.com.tw/upload/images/20221011/20112053XdmOMLlLTY.png
你也可以從下圖頁面,點擊專案左側選單,找到「Slack integration」選項頁面進入修改
https://ithelp.ithome.com.tw/upload/images/20221011/20112053rZH2urJUrx.png
接著在輸入框輸入「/jira notify」
https://ithelp.ithome.com.tw/upload/images/20221011/20112053jQCjuPop9L.png
點擊「Turn on personal notifications」按鈕
https://ithelp.ithome.com.tw/upload/images/20221011/20112053i6Ynt6mYjj.png
顯示彈窗,勾選你想接收到的通知項目 → 點擊「Submit」按鈕
https://ithelp.ithome.com.tw/upload/images/20221011/201120533qSshYO1gd.png
完成後我們就來發布Issue是否能正常顯示通知
下圖是將Issue key「TS-11 」從Backlog移動到In Progress狀態通知
https://ithelp.ithome.com.tw/upload/images/20221011/20112053VGBBzwpE7a.png
接著是我在Issue key「TS-11 」下方回覆訊息,文字為「commit test」
https://ithelp.ithome.com.tw/upload/images/20221011/20112053jihykh7e46.png
在Slack也接收到了回覆通知
https://ithelp.ithome.com.tw/upload/images/20221011/20112053Lk7ocQTzQJ.png

在Slack中常用的指令

/jira notify

直接在 Slack 中接收個人Jira通知。如果已經設置了個人通知,可以再次使用它來調整通知。
https://ithelp.ithome.com.tw/upload/images/20221011/20112053bfbBvCzQrH.png

/jira connect

將 Slack 頻道連接到 Jira Project並接收有關該項目最新通知的更新。
https://ithelp.ithome.com.tw/upload/images/20221011/2011205339D0xfMMS9.png

/jira manage

管理與Jira Project的連接。如果已經連接,可以點擊「Manage」管理連接的專案
https://ithelp.ithome.com.tw/upload/images/20221011/20112053lCPF1r5uuC.png

/jira create

從 Slack 快速建立Issue,對話框填寫摘要、描述和問題類型。
/jira create [issueType] [Summary] [description]
在輸入框輸入下方文字/jira create task slack test
顯示一個彈窗,可以選擇Project、Issue type,輸入Summary、Description等欄位,點擊「Submit」按鈕。
https://ithelp.ithome.com.tw/upload/images/20221011/20112053oWIacD8MTs.png
完成新增Issue
https://ithelp.ithome.com.tw/upload/images/20221011/20112053DoTEwqCDNK.png
在Issue列表也可以看到剛新增的Issue
https://ithelp.ithome.com.tw/upload/images/20221011/20112053JrMmyQJiI2.png

/jira [issue key]

獲取Jira特定Issue的信息。例如:/jira TS-23
https://ithelp.ithome.com.tw/upload/images/20221011/20112053esh2tFhr3i.png

/jira help

顯示有關可用的命令訊息
https://ithelp.ithome.com.tw/upload/images/20221011/201120534rGqLkC4n7.png

總結

這章節你學會如何Jira與Slack連結,你可以透過指令建立通知、新增、管理、連結,還能從Slack或是Jira加入成員。
將Jira與Slack連結後,有幾個很棒的優點,它提供多種通知,當問題被建立、更新、轉換、評論時,這樣就不用頻繁向團隊成員報告你的工作內容,能夠透過Slack自動向團隊發送更新。

參考資料:
https://support.atlassian.com/jira-software-cloud/docs/use-jira-cloud-for-slack/


上一篇
[Day27]Apps外掛之Github-第一次使用Jira就上手
下一篇
[Day29]Jira實作1-第一次使用Jira就上手
系列文
第一次使用Jira就上手30
圖片
  直播研討會
圖片
{{ item.channelVendor }} {{ item.webinarstarted }} |
{{ formatDate(item.duration) }}
直播中

尚未有邦友留言

立即登入留言